My oil wasnt low i always check it before track days. Apparently according to edward at EJM he reckons its rockingham that does it because its a backwards track. He had run his clio race car without a baffled sump until he started to do rockingham and then he started getting oil surge. The pump...

lateral G's forcing the oil to one side of the sump so then the oil pump is starved which isnt a good thing. Only happens on race tracks though and only if you car handles well
